Katharina Schwan, MS, MPH, CGC, is a board-certified and licensed genetic counselor who provides comprehensive genetic counseling services in the areas of prenatal, preconception, pediatric, and general medical genetics.
Katharina is a Clinical Genetic Counselor with Community Genetic Specialists and holds certification through the American Board of Genetic Counseling. She earned her Master of Science in Genetic Counseling from California State University, Stanislaus, and a Master of Public Health in Global Health from Boston University.
She has extensive experience counseling patients and families about a wide range of genetic conditions, coordinating genetic testing, and providing clear, compassionate guidance to support informed decision-making throughout the diagnostic and reproductive care process. Her clinical interests include reproductive genetics, neurogenetics and connective tissue disorders.
In addition to her clinical work, Katharina is passionate about advancing access to genetics services and integrating genetics into reproductive and primary care settings.
She is a member of the National Society of Genetic Counselors and maintains active genetic counseling licensure in multiple U.S. states.
